The Elagolix Drugs Market was valued at USD 300.87 million in 2025 and is projected to grow to USD 330.89 million in 2026, with a CAGR of 9.29%, reaching USD 560.42 million by 2032.
| KEY MARKET STATISTICS | |
|---|---|
| Base Year [2025] | USD 300.87 million |
| Estimated Year [2026] | USD 330.89 million |
| Forecast Year [2032] | USD 560.42 million |
| CAGR (%) | 9.29% |

Segmentation-driven insights reveal how therapeutic positioning and channel strategy intersect to influence clinical adoption and payer conversations. When examining indication segmentation across endometriosis and uterine fibroids, it becomes clear that each condition brings distinct clinical endpoints and patient journeys, requiring targeted evidence generation and tailored messaging for prescribers. Performance expectations and tolerability trade-offs differ between indications, shaping trial endpoints and post-approval monitoring needs.
Distribution channel segmentation across hospital pharmacies, online pharmacies, and retail pharmacies informs how access is operationalized and how patient support services are delivered. Hospital pharmacy environments often align with specialist-led prescribing and integrated care pathways, while online and retail channels demand robust patient education, adherence support, and privacy-compliant remote services. Dosage strength differentiation between 150 Mg and 200 Mg underscores the need for flexible dosing strategies, clear labeling, and clinician education on titration and adverse event management. Finally, end user segmentation across gynecology clinics, hospitals, and specialty centers highlights where clinical influence and decision-making authority reside, indicating where targeted medical affairs outreach and real-world evidence initiatives will most effectively drive appropriate utilization and optimize patient outcomes.
